    Default Nutflush facing shove on paired turn 100NL

    Villain is boedje running 23/14/7.7 after only 80ish hands. First time playing with him so these games are def not his reg games. Not sure if his good or not but has supernova stars showing. Not sure how he sees me but no reason to think I get out of line. He insta called flop and instaaa shoved turn. Whats the plan on the turn?


    PokerStars No-Limit Hold'em, $1.00 BB (8 handed)

    Button ($100)
    SB ($100)
    Hero (BB) ($143)
    UTG ($110.05)
    UTG+1 ($193.20)
    MP1 ($214.15)
    MP2 ($201.50)
    CO ($100)

    Preflop: Hero is BB with ,
    1 fold, UTG+1 bets $3, 2 folds, CO calls $3, 2 folds, Hero calls $2

    Flop: ($9.50) , , (3 players)
    Hero checks, UTG+1 bets $4, 1 fold, Hero raises to $15, UTG+1 calls $11

    Turn: ($39.50) (2 players)
    Hero bets $25, UTG+1 raises to $175.20 (All-In), $100 for hero to call

    Look what position he raised from. And look how we block AdAx which is roughly one of the very few hands he'd spaz like this we beat.

    We lose to TT 77 and JJ. We beat KQdd and spazzes of QdQx and KdKx.

    I think this might be closer than that. Does he really plays TT/77/JJ/JTs (10 combos) like that? Calling a raise on that board (and not 3betting? Pushing that turn? Does he wants us to fold our flush?).
    Let's say he plays like that with 5 out of the 10 combos.
    We're ahead of KdQd/8d9d and some spas from KdKx and QdQx. Let's say 3 combos. That 3-5 equity. Our pot odds are the same...

    interesting hand since villain is loose/aggressive by FR standards

    i agree w/ bikes that holding the Ad actually hurts us in this spot

    and i also think griffey is right when he says people usually don't play boats this way

    i think even a bad villain never snap jams TT/89dd, which leaves 3 combos of 77, 3 JJ and 2 JTs. to factor in he usually won't snap jam his boats i'd reduce that in half, so ~4 combos of full houses he could have.

    because villain is loose and aggressive and I've seen a lot of supernova donks I think we should call. I always call in the heat of the moment anyways
